Description and Introduction

Digital Signal Processor The TMS320VC5410AZGU16 is a digital signal processor (DSP) manufactured by Texas Instruments (TI). Below are its specifications, descriptions, and features based on factual information:

### **Specifications:**
- **Manufacturer:** Texas Instruments (TI)  
- **Series:** TMS320VC5410  
- **Core Processor:** TMS320C54x  
- **Core Architecture:** Fixed-Point  
- **Clock Rate:** 160 MHz  
- **Instruction Set:** Modified Harvard Architecture  
- **Data Bus Width:** 16-bit  
- **Program Memory Size:** 16 KB (RAM)  
- **Data Memory Size:** 8 KB (RAM)  
- **Operating Voltage:** 3.3V  
- **Package / Case:** 144-LQFP  
- **Operating Temperature Range:** -40°C to +100°C  
- **I/O Voltage:** 3.3V  
- **On-Chip Peripherals:**  
  - Enhanced 8-bit Parallel Host Port Interface (HPI)  
  - Software-Programmable Wait-State Generator  
  - Programmable Bank-Switching  
  - On-Chip Scan-Based Emulation Logic  

### **Descriptions:**  
The TMS320VC5410AZGU16 is a high-performance, fixed-point DSP from TI’s C5000™ platform. It is optimized for low-power applications, offering efficient processing for telecommunications, audio, and embedded control systems. The device integrates on-chip memory and peripherals to reduce system cost and complexity.

### **Features:**  
- **High-Performance DSP Core:**  
  - 160 MIPS at 160 MHz  
  - Single-cycle instruction execution  
  - Low-power design (3.3V operation)  
- **On-Chip Memory:**  
  - 16 KB DARAM (Dual-Access RAM)  
  - 8 KB SARAM (Single-Access RAM)  
- **Enhanced Connectivity:**  
  - Host Port Interface (HPI) for easy interfacing with microcontrollers  
  - Serial ports (McBSPs) for communication with codecs and other peripherals  
- **Power Management:**  
  - IDLE modes for reduced power consumption  
  - Standby mode for ultra-low power operation  
- **Development Support:**  
  - JTAG boundary scan support  
  - On-chip emulation for debugging  

This DSP is commonly used in applications such as voice processing, wireless communications, and portable devices requiring efficient signal processing.
